IFS, the global enterprise applications company, announced that Dutch shipbuilder, Damen Group has chosen to extend its agreement with IFS by purchasing additional user licenses for IFS Applications.



Damen Shipyards, headquartered in Gorinchem, The Netherlands, implemented IFS Applications in 2010 to support business processes across its global organisation. By extending its use of IFS Applications, Damen Group is reinforcing its strategic, long-term partnership with IFS.

“We will deploy IFS globally for all Damen companies,” said Marc de Thouars, Group IT Director of Damen Group.  “This extension of our license agreement will allow us to share resources between the various companies with one central database for parts and resources.”

IFS is a public company founded in 1983 that develops, supplies, and implements IFS Applications, a component-based extended ERP suite built on SOA technology.

IFS focuses on industries where any of four core processes are strategic: Service and asset management, manufacturing, supply chain, and projects. The company has 2,000 customers and is present in approximately 60 countries with 2,800 employees in total. Net revenue in 2011 was SKr 2.6 billion.
